Given f(x) = 3x2 + 10x - 8 and g(x) = 3x2 - 2x
What is (f/g)(x)?​

Respuesta :

abnerjoseperez
abnerjoseperez abnerjoseperez
  • 03-10-2019

Answer:

(x+4)/x

Step-by-step explanation:

You put both functions in division as asked, then since both are polynomials, you try to factorize and cancel similar terms to get the simplified answer
